705-Hmsk.
- When stowaway Matthew wanted to go home, Stanton explained that Terra Venture was on a vital mission in
search of a New World; the ship, he said, only had so much fuel and
food.
- At a large open facility, looking a bit like a
water treatment plant, Damon and Matthew put on protective white suits before
going to a transformer panel out in the open.
- Inside the panel, Damon
removed one of four gray cylinders holding an opaque green substance; he
then very carefully handed it to Matthew
and took a replacement from him with clear blue liquid, to put it where
the other had been.
- Matthew fumbled
briefly with the cylinder, and Damon urged him
not to drop any of this stuff.
- Matthew screwed on
the lid of a replacement canister with blue liquid and a green core; Damon approved.
- Off to the right were a series of identical
transformer panels out in the open, each with a suited technician
working on it.

711-SiSl.
- When Chillyfish froze everyone in the
colony, the lights soon shut off in a GSA
hallway as agents there collapsed; the computer announced that the system was
freezing.
- In Command
Headquarters, the monitors went black, and everyone inside
collapsed; the colony's engines then shut
down.
- Despite the shutdown, climate control and most
city lights still remained active.
- Following Chillyfish's destruction, all of
the systems came back on, and the people awoke.

735-EnLG.
- When an energy surge was accidentally released
from the Galaxy Book in the Science Division, powerful blue energy
bolts ripped through the area, shorting out much of the colony's power
as lightning bolts crackled down from the control tower and into the city dome, striking at least one building in
the city.
- Forcing his way into Command Headquarters through the jammed
sliding doors, Stanton asked for a
damage report, and Mike said the energy pulse had
burned out all of the transformers, which could perhaps be replaced
within 48 hours.
- During the down-time, most primary lighting was
out; computer monitors remained on but
filled with static.

740-HGrv.
- Late at night after the resurrected monster invasion and Hexuba's destruction, Stanton privately met with Renier, having brought Mike
and Kai; in the otherwise empty GSA corridors were a few hardhat workers working on wall panels.
- Asked by Renier for any
news, Stanton said they had just
discovered their fuel reserves had been
tainted, with only one or two days left; how the fuel had been tainted is unknown, although one
monster had apparently gone unchecked in
the Industrial Dome during the
resurrected monster invasion.
- Once they lost engine
power, they would lose their systems one by one until there was nothing
left; when the environmental controls
shut down, the colony would freeze, and nothing would survive.
